2. Hiking trails for all levels.
South Mountain Park in Phoenix, Arizona offers a diverse range of hiking trails suitable for individuals of all skill levels. Whether you are a seasoned hiker or a beginner looking to explore the natural beauty of the area, South Mountain Park has something for everyone. With over 51 miles of trails, hikers can choose from easy, moderate, and challenging routes that cater to their fitness levels and preferences. The park provides a unique opportunity to immerse oneself in the breathtaking desert landscape, offering panoramic views, unique rock formations, and a variety of plant and animal species. From leisurely walks to more strenuous treks, South Mountain Park ensures that visitors can experience the wonders of nature while enjoying a rewarding hiking experience.

4. Rich biodiversity and wildlife encounters.
South Mountain Park in Phoenix, AZ boasts a rich biodiversity and offers unique opportunities for remarkable wildlife encounters. The park’s diverse ecosystem supports a wide range of plant and animal species, making it a haven for nature enthusiasts and wildlife lovers alike. From the towering saguaro cacti to the vibrant wildflowers, the park showcases the beauty and resilience of the Sonoran Desert. Visitors can witness the splendor of native wildlife such as desert bighorn sheep, coyotes, javelinas, and a variety of bird species. Exploring the park’s numerous trails and scenic viewpoints provides an immersive experience where one can appreciate the harmony of nature and the abundance of life that thrives in this captivating desert landscape. Whether you are an avid photographer or simply seeking a peaceful retreat in nature, South Mountain Park offers a truly exceptional opportunity to connect with the remarkable biodiversity and encounter awe-inspiring wildlife in their natural habitat.
